字符串等。**这是我印象中比较深的一条强制性规约。当我刚入这行的开始写代码的时候,魔法值满天飞,怎么方便怎么来。根本不会考虑这样的问题,但是后来这样做的恶性后果也就出现了。- 重复性的魔法值,不够简洁,逼死喜欢复用的强迫症!- 容易出现像上面反例一样的错误,比如下划线少了啊或者一个单词拼错了。- 魔法值难以简明地阐述其含义。比如,代码中直接出现的"0"和"1",谁知道它的含义呢?所以,我们是可以通过静态常量或者...
根据此前统计的公司 CPU 占比 TOP 50 服务的性能分析数据,JSON 编解码开销总体接近 10%,单个业务占比甚至超过 40%,提升 JSON 库的性能至关重要。因此我们对业界现有 Go JSON 库进行了一番评估测试。 首先,根据... 我们根据样本 JSON 的 key 数量和深度分为三个量级:- 小([small](https://github.com/bytedance/sonic/blob/main/testdata/small.go)):400B,11 key,深度 3 层; - 中(medium):110KB,300+ key,深度 4 层(实际...
是用于有序元素序列快速搜索查找的一个数据结构,跳表是一个随机化的数据结构,实质就是一种可以进行二分查找的有序链表。跳表在原有的有序链表上面增加了多级索引,通过索引来实现快速查找。跳表不仅能提高搜索性能,... 一级目录,二级,三级 ...![](https://markdownpicture.oss-cn-qingdao.aliyuncs.com/blog/20220108123726.gif)如果我们不断往跳表中插入数据,可能出现某一段节点会特别多的情况,这个时候就需要动态更新索引,除...
统计图表**在DataWind产品中,为用户提供了丰富的图表类型供用户使用,其中包括柱状图、条形图、折线图、面积图、双轴图、饼图、环形图、玫瑰图、散点图、填充地图、散点地图、词云图、直方图、雷达图、漏斗图、... **同时在统计图表中使用的轴、图例、标注等组件可以完美的融合在表格中,**极大增强了表格的可视化扩展能力。 由于BI 系统的复杂性,以及需要通用图表和表格能力之外的定制化可视化能力,DataWind 在VisActo...
s或空值:表征字符固定值。vOriginHostOriginHost自定义回源访问的具体站点域名。源站获取资源的站点与加速域名的站点不一致时,您可以通过配置回源 HOST 指明资源所在站点。-EnableBoolean是否启用回源Host,默认不启用,支持取值:true:启用。false:不启用。falseHeaderInfoStringHost 地址 。当Enable字段为true时,此选项必存在。源站获取资源的站点与加速域名的站点不一致,您可以通过配置回源 HOST 指明资源所在站点。www.test.co...
s或空值:表征字符固定值。vOriginHostOriginHost自定义回源访问的具体站点域名。源站获取资源的站点与加速域名的站点不一致时,您可以通过配置回源 HOST 指明资源所在站点。-EnableBoolean是否启用回源Host,默认不启用,支持取值:true:启用。false:不启用。falseHeaderInfoStringHost 地址 。当Enable字段为true时,此选项必存在。源站获取资源的站点与加速域名的站点不一致,您可以通过配置回源 HOST 指明资源所在站点。www.test.co...
本章节为您介绍域名配置的操作方法,配置内容包括修改加速区域、切换域名空间、HTTPS 配置、访问控制等。 推流域名和拉流域名支持的配置项如下: 域名类型 支持的配置项 推流域名 域名空间配置、HTTPS 配置、URL 鉴权... 密码长度不超过 100 个字符,支持输入阿拉伯数字、大小写英文字母。 备 KEY 备用 KEY 默认为空,与主 KEY 的配置规则相同 有效时长 一次鉴权后默认生效的时长 默认为 600s; 支持自定义,时间范围为 60s~2592000...
String您可以指定添加的加速域名,具体的添加规则如下:单个账号最多添加50个域名。如需提升单个账号下添加域名数量的上限,请提交工单。中国内地的域名需要完成域名备案后才能添加使用。全站加速支持添加泛域名,泛域名需要以(.)作为首位字符,不能以(*.)作为首位字符且不能以(.)作为末位字符。当前全站加速仅支持二级、三级、四级泛域名。全站加速仅允许单个加速域名添加一次。即单个域名只能添加到您所有开通DCDN服务账号中的一个,...
您可以通过获取服务下全部域名获取服务下域名信息。 https Object of Https 否 - HTTPS 配置 referer_link Object of Referer_link 否 - Referer 防盗链配置 url_auth Object of Url_auth 否 - URL 鉴权配置 ip_auth Object of Ip_auth 否 - IP 黑白名单配置 user_agent_acl Object of User_agent_acl 否 - UA 访问限制配置 area_acl Object of Area_acl 否 - 区域访问限制,不传不更新 advanced Object of Advanced 否 - 高级配置...
参数名称是否必选参数类型参数说明示例Domain是String您可以指定添加的加速域名,具体的添加规则如下:单个账号最多添加50个域名。如需提升单个账号下添加域名数量的上限,请提交工单。中国内地的域名需要完成域名备案后才能添加使用。全站加速支持添加泛域名,泛域名需要以(.)作为首位字符,不能以(*.)作为首位字符且不能以(.)作为末位字符。当前全站加速仅支持二级、三级、四级泛域名。全站加速仅允许单个加速域名添加一次。即单个...
即公网域名。 参数PrivateDNSEnabled取值为“true”时,必须传入该参数。 若传入公网域名为泛域名 *.www.example.com,则该泛域名及其根域名 www.example.com 均支持解析。 Description String 否 endpoint service 终端节点服务的描述信息。 必须以字母、数字或中文开头,可包含字母、数字、中文和以下特殊字符:英文逗号(,)、点号(.)、下划线(_)、空格( )、等号(=)、中划线(-)、中文逗号(,)、中文句号(。)。 长度限制为0 ~ 25...
WRR 适用于可稳定预测请求数量和请求处理时间的情况。 加权最小连接数(WLC):系统计算后端服务器的“当前连接数/权重” 的值,将请求调度到此值最小的后端服务器。WLC 适用于请求量大,不同请求处理时间不固定的情况,... 英文连字符(-), 至少包含一个英文句号(.), 且不允许以英文句号(.)开头结尾,域名的每一级不能以英文连字符(-)开头或结尾。 长度限制为 0~128 个字符。如果长度为 0,也就是不输入域名,此时使用默认值。 输入符合域名...
命名规则中文域名的命名规则在注册中文域名时,请您遵循以下域名命名规则: 中文域名需要至少包含1个汉字,其余部分可包含英文字母 (a-z,不区分大小写)、阿拉伯数字(0-9)以及英文中的连接符 (-)。 简繁体只需注册一个(大部分注册局繁简体域名是等效的。如果某个域名的简体已被注册,则不能再注册繁体,反之亦然)。 开头和结尾不能有特殊字符。例如,+、%、&、空格等。 域名不能是纯英文或数字。 连接符 “-” 不能单独注册,不能连续出...